Поделиться через


MultiplePipelineTrigger interface

Базовый класс для всех триггеров, поддерживающих один ко многим моделям для активации конвейера.

Extends

Свойства

pipelines

Конвейеры, которые необходимо запустить.

type

Полиморфная дискриминация, указывающая различные типы этого объекта, может быть

Унаследованные свойства

annotations

Список тегов, которые можно использовать для описания триггера.

description

Описание триггера.

runtimeState

Указывает, запущен ли триггер или нет. Обновляется при вызове API запуска и остановки триггера. ПРИМЕЧАНИЕ. Это свойство не будет сериализовано. Его можно заполнить только сервером.

Сведения о свойстве

pipelines

Конвейеры, которые необходимо запустить.

pipelines?: TriggerPipelineReference[]

Значение свойства

type

Полиморфная дискриминация, указывающая различные типы этого объекта, может быть

type: "MultiplePipelineTrigger" | "ScheduleTrigger" | "BlobTrigger" | "BlobEventsTrigger" | "CustomEventsTrigger"

Значение свойства

"MultiplePipelineTrigger" | "ScheduleTrigger" | "BlobTrigger" | "BlobEventsTrigger" | "CustomEventsTrigger"

Сведения об унаследованном свойстве

annotations

Список тегов, которые можно использовать для описания триггера.

annotations?: any[]

Значение свойства

any[]

Наследуется отTrigger.annotations

description

Описание триггера.

description?: string

Значение свойства

string

Наследуется отTrigger.description

runtimeState

Указывает, запущен ли триггер или нет. Обновляется при вызове API запуска и остановки триггера. ПРИМЕЧАНИЕ. Это свойство не будет сериализовано. Его можно заполнить только сервером.

runtimeState?: string

Значение свойства

string

Наследуется отTrigger.runtimeState